Mrs. Carla Jo Norris
February 26th, 1961 - November 18th, 2017
Online Obituaries for Lexington Mrs. Carla Jo Sanders Norris, age 56, wife of Joseph E. Norris of 557 Freeman Drive, Lexington, Kentucky, went to be with the Lord on Saturday, November, 18th after a courageous battle with cancer. She was born February 26, 1961 in Casey County, daughter of William Delain and Betty Rose Sanders. On November 9, 2003 she was united in marriage to Joseph E. Norris. They recently celebrated their 14th anniversary at home together. Carla Jo had one daughter, DeLaina Renee Elmore (Nate Danvers) of Frankfort, Kentucky. She gave her life to the Lord early on being raised by Christian parents and confirmed that proclamation many times during the battle with cancer. She was strong and courageous for 7 years and never gave up the fight. Carlo Jo was an employee of the Keeneland Racing Industry for 32 years, where she was loved by many. Her wit and charm made her an exceptional and valued employee and friend. She leaves behind her beloved husband, Joe Norris of Lexington, daughter, DeLaina (Nate) Elmore of Frankfort, three sisters; Glenda Turner of Somerset, KY, Wilma Thomas (Sam) of Harrodsburg, KY, Theresa Walters (Byron) of Fisherville, KY, nieces; Lori Wade of Fort Wright, KY, Taylor Grace Walters of Fisherville, KY, and one nephew, Daniel Walters of Fisherville, KY. One great-niece, Erin Reese Jones of Fort Wright, KY, along with all her friends and coworkers at Keeneland. She was preceded in death by her parents and one brother-in-law, Darrell Turner. Funeral Information A private visitation for immediate family will be held, Monday, November 20. A Celebration of Life Service will be held Tuesday, November 21st at Clark Legacy Center, 601 E. Brannon Crossing Road, Nicholasville, KY from 6-8 PM. Private burial services will be at the Oak Grove Baptist Church, Dunnville, Kentucky.
